Public EV charging stations remain scarce in Taplan itself, with no dedicated infrastructure currently available locally. Residents and visitors typically rely on home charging solutions or plan stops in larger nearby regional centres like Renmark (54km away) or Mildura (100km away) for longer journeys. This makes personal charging setups particularly valuable for Taplan’s growing cohort of EV owners.
When travelling beyond town, popular networks like Chargefox and Evie Networks offer CCS2 and Type 2 connectors compatible with most vehicles. The Toyota bZ4X and Hyundai Kona Electric – both using CCS2 – align well with these regional networks, while luxury models like the Porsche Panamera PHEV and Lexus RZ utilise Type 2 connectors. CHAdeMO ports, less common in newer EVs, are increasingly rare in network upgrades.
Solar power emerges as Taplan’s secret weapon for EV charging. With 5kW/m²/day irradiation, a typical 6.6kW solar system can generate 30kWh daily – enough to fully power a Hyundai Kona Electric (12.8kWh/100km) for 230km of emissions-free driving. For plug-in hybrid owners like those with the Porsche Panamera PHEV, solar charging could cover most local trips using just its 56km electric range, slashing fuel costs dramatically.
Home charging solutions pair perfectly with Taplan’s climate. A 7kW wallbox charger connected to solar panels can replenish 40km of range per hour of sunshine – ideal for topping up vehicles overnight using stored battery power. With no public charging fees and reduced grid dependence, solar-powered EV owners enjoy both environmental and economic benefits.
